Linux怎么在新硬盘的第2个分区中为不同的工作组创建不同的文件夹,并只有该组用户可以使用该文件夹。
时间: 2024-03-23 08:38:14 浏览: 72
Linux创建分区
首先,您需要将新硬盘分区,可以使用fdisk或cfdisk命令来完成。假设您将第2个分区挂载到/mnt/data目录,下面是在Linux中为不同的工作组创建不同的文件夹,并只有该组用户可以使用该文件夹的步骤:
1. 创建文件夹:使用mkdir命令在/mnt/data目录下创建不同的文件夹,例如:
```
mkdir /mnt/data/group1_folder
mkdir /mnt/data/group2_folder
```
2. 设置文件夹权限:使用chmod命令设置文件夹的权限,例如:
```
chmod 770 /mnt/data/group1_folder
chmod 770 /mnt/data/group2_folder
```
这将允许组用户读、写、执行文件夹中的文件,同时防止非组用户访问。
3. 创建工作组:使用groupadd命令创建工作组,例如:
```
groupadd group1
groupadd group2
```
4. 将文件夹分配给工作组:使用chgrp命令将文件夹分配给相应的工作组,例如:
```
chgrp group1 /mnt/data/group1_folder
chgrp group2 /mnt/data/group2_folder
```
5. 将工作组用户添加到工作组中:使用usermod命令将工作组用户添加到相应的工作组中,例如:
```
usermod -a -G group1 user1
usermod -a -G group2 user2
```
这将允许用户1访问group1_folder,用户2访问group2_folder。
请注意,以上命令可能需要root权限才能执行。
阅读全文